inkscape

The Inkscape open source vector graphics pack is incredibly powerful and is the best free Adobe Illustrator alternative for professional and semi-professional illustrators, graphic designers and web designers. It offers an open source vector graphics package, so if you have the technical skills, you can incorporate Inkscape into your other software programs.

Inkscape is a vector editor that uses Scalable Vector Graphics (SVG) as its native format. It’s lightweight, so it works on low-powered computers, but it’s surprisingly capable of being a free tool with lots of useful features. features include layers, object grouping, drawing, shape, handwriting, pencil and pen tools, path simplification with variable boundary, bitmap tracking, and Boolean operations.

Gravit Designer

Gravit Designer is a tool that lets you work on a wide range of design tasks, including illustration, UI and screen design, print art, and logo design. There are many similar features for Illustrator, including a freehand drawing tool that smoothes paths as you draw, the ability to create custom shapes, and the equivalent of the Pen tool. The paid PRO version has even more vector graphics features, including file sync in cloud and offline mode, as well as more file import/export options.

Gravit is a powerful image editor that works with any browser. It also supports cmyk rendering, so you can print quality images without downloading anything. You can also import and export files in a variety of formats including pdf, png, jpg, svg and sketch – making this option more flexible than Illustrator.

BoxySVG

Boxy SVG is a free tool that can be used to create scalable vector graphics files that work as an extension on Google Chrome. It comes with a good range of basic tools, including pens, Bezier curves, text, basic shapes, stroke and fill, layers, ability to add text, groups, transforms and paths. ..

BoxySVG is a vector graphic editor that is simpler than Illustrator and has a faster and easier process. The intuitive user interface makes it easy to complete your workflow without having to search for tools or overlap toolboxes. Keyboard shortcuts make it easy to access tools without switching tabs.

Vectr

Vectr is a free, online alternative to Adobe Illustrator. It was originally available as a desktop app for offline use, but has now been discontinued. Overall, Vectr is simple and can be seen as either positive or negative. It has a low learning curve, which some people may see as a positive feature, while others may view it as limiting. Vectr cannot replace the feature rich features of Illustrator, Affinity Designer or CorelDRAW, but it does mean it has a very low barrier to entry. ..

This is a great option for someone just starting out in vector editing. It has all the tools you need to create a basic social media graph, and can be exported in many different formats.

vectornator

The Vectonator app is a complete free vector editing app that focuses on simplicity and ease of use. You can export to JPG, PNG, SVG and PDF. Cloud sync lets you continue the work you started on the iPad and finish it directly on macOS.

The app is a great choice for anyone looking for a free vector editor with some advanced features. It’s also worth keeping an eye out for real-time collaboration, as this will soon be available.
